How to play

Push-your-luck at the bar. 3–10 players, one controller per phone, 3–8 nights. The only skill that matters: knowing when to head home — and making the others believe you're staying.

🍻

The mood rises

A card drops every few seconds. A Mood card is split on the spot between everyone still at the bar; the remainder goes on the table as tips.

🚔

Trouble

The bouncer, a police check, the ex showing up, the friend who throws up, the brawl: one trouble card is a warning. Two of the same and the tab drops — everyone still at the bar loses what they pocketed tonight.

🚕

Stay, or head home?

Between cards, everyone chooses in secret. Those who leave bank their pocket and split the tips — alone, you take them all. Staying is betting the next card isn't the second trouble.

🥂

A round on the house

Once per game, in secret: you buy a round and every exit this turn is cancelled. Nobody goes home. Nobody knows it was you… until the reveal.

🏆

The tab

After the last night, the richest walks out with the cash. The trouble that dropped the tab gets rarer for the rest of the game — the bar learns from its mistakes, the players don't.
